Definition of redcoats:
(n) :
(historical) A British soldier (stemming from the military uniform of British infantry since the 17th century).
(n) :
A member of the entertainment staff at Butlin's holiday camps in the United Kingdom, who wear red blazers.
(n) :
(slang, kenning) A fox.
(v) :
(intransitive, very rare) To work as a redcoat (Butlin's entertainer).
